Anna Lamar Switzer Center announces upcoming art exhibits

ABOVE: Layered image by David Carson ABOVE: Layered image by David Carson It’s an exciting season for the Anna Lamar Switzer Center for Visual Arts at Pensacola Junior College, a jewel on the Pensacola campus.

Gallery hours are 8 a.m. to 9 p.m. Monday through Thursday and 8 a.m. to 3:30 p.m. Friday. It is closed weekends all year and on Fridays during the summer. Gallery lectures and group tours are available by prior arrangement. Admission is free.

2005-2006 exhibits:

November 8 – December 13

PJC ART FACULTY EXHIBITION

The annual display of professional work from PJC professors

January 12 – February 10

GREG SAUNDERS, drawing/sculpture

Pensacola artist Saunders shows spectacular drawings and sculptures.

MITCH LYONS, clay prints Pennsylvania artist Lyons presents prints, unique images from clay slips

February 22 – March 23

DAVID CARSON, graphic artist, Anna Lamar Switzer Distinguished Artist

An internationally known type and design innovator, Carson dramatically challenges the traditions of graphic design.

ANNA TOMCZAK, photography

Nationally known Tomczak shows photographs using Polaroid chocolate film and digital iris prints.
